代码创建一个可连接数据库的用户u01
时间: 2023-12-25 21:04:57 浏览: 32
在Oracle数据库中,可以使用以下SQL语句创建一个名为u01的用户,并授予该用户连接数据库的权限:
```sql
CREATE USER u01 IDENTIFIED BY password;
GRANT CONNECT TO u01;
```
你需要将上述SQL语句中的“password”替换为实际的密码。此外,如果你想为该用户授予其他权限,可以在CREATE USER语句后添加适当的权限授予语句。
相关问题
怎样创建一个名为 test_db 的数据库
你可以使用 MySQL 自带的命令行工具 `mysql` 来创建数据库。具体步骤如下:
1. 打开命令行工具(Windows 上是 `cmd`,Linux 或 macOS 上是终端),输入以下命令进入 MySQL:
```
mysql -u root -p
```
其中,`-u` 表示指定用户名(这里使用的是 MySQL 默认的 `root` 用户),`-p` 表示提示输入密码。
如果输入后提示 `mysql: command not found`,则说明你的系统没有安装 MySQL 命令行工具。你可以前往 MySQL 官网下载安装包并按照提示安装,或者使用系统自带的包管理器进行安装(例如在 Ubuntu 上可以使用 `apt-get` 命令进行安装)。
2. 输入 MySQL 密码后,进入 MySQL 命令行界面。在命令行中输入以下命令创建名为 `test_db` 的数据库:
```
CREATE DATABASE test_db;
```
这样就创建了一个名为 `test_db` 的数据库。
3. 如果需要使用这个数据库,可以使用以下命令进入该数据库:
```
USE test_db;
```
如果需要退出该数据库,可以使用以下命令:
```
QUIT;
```
好了,以上就是在 MySQL 中创建数据库的基本步骤。需要注意的是,如果你在 Python 代码中使用了其他用户名和密码连接 MySQL 数据库,那么在创建数据库时也需要使用相应的用户名和密码进行连接。
python创建达梦数据库连接池
要在Python中创建达梦数据库连接池,您可以使用dmPython模块提供的API。首先,您需要导入dmPython模块并设置数据库连接的参数,例如用户名、密码、主机和端口。然后,您可以使用connect()函数创建一个连接对象,并使用该连接对象创建一个连接池。下面是一个示例代码:
```python
import dmPython
from dmPython.pooling import ConnectionPool
try:
# 设置数据库连接参数
params = {
"user": "SYSDBA",
"password": "SYSDBA",
"server": "localhost",
"port": 51236
}
# 创建连接池
pool = ConnectionPool(dmPython, **params)
# 从连接池获取连接对象
conn = pool.get_connection()
# 使用连接对象进行数据库操作
cursor = conn.cursor()
cursor.execute("SELECT * FROM your_table")
result = cursor.fetchall()
# 关闭连接和游标
cursor.close()
conn.close()
print("Python: Successfully connected to DM database and executed query.")
except (dmPython.Error, Exception) as err:
print(err)
```
请注意,上述示例代码中的参数是根据您的实际设置进行更改的。确保在执行代码之前,您已经将dmPython模块的安装路径添加到Python的搜索路径中,并且已正确复制了dmPython模块所需的文件到相应的目录下。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* [猿创征文|python连接操作达梦数据库](https://blog.csdn.net/u014470784/article/details/127138288)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
- *2* *3* [Python连接达梦数据库](https://blog.csdn.net/qq_38196449/article/details/130925569)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T3_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![docx](https://img-home.csdnimg.cn/images/20210720083331.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)